Further information WHAT ISOPTO * PLAIN IS AND WHAT IT IS USED FOR 1 ISOPTO PLAIN is a slightly viscous solution that acts as an artificial tear. It is used to treat dry eyes caused by a lack of tears in the eye(s). Replacement of the reduced natural tears with an artificial tear helps to soothe and lubricate your eyes and provide relief from irritation. It can also be used as a lubricant for artificial eyes. BEFORE YOU USE ISOPTO * PLAIN 2 Do not use ISOPTO PLAIN... • If you are allergic to hypromellose or any of the other ingredients listed in section 6. Ask your doctor for advice. Take special care... This medicine is available without a prescription. However, you still need to use ISOPTO PLAIN carefully to get the best results from it. Pregnancy and breast-feeding If you are pregnant or might get pregnant, or if you are breast-feeding a baby, talk to your doctor before you use ISOPTO PLAIN. Driving and using machines You may experience blurred vision after using ISOPTO PLAIN. Do not drive or operate hazardous machinery unless your vision is clear. SUMMARY OF PRODUCT CHARACTERISTICS 1 NAME OF THE MEDICINAL PRODUCT 2 Isopto Plain 0.5% eye drops, solution 2 QUALITATIVE AND QUANTITATIVE COMPOSITION Hypromellose Ph.Eur. 0.5% w/v For excipients see 6.1. 3 PHARMACEUTICAL FORM Eye Drops, Solution 4 CLINICAL PARTICULARS 4.1 THERAPEUTIC INDICATIONS Used topically to provide tear-like lubrication for the symptomatic relief of dry eyes and eye irritation associated with deficient tear production. (Usually in cases of rheumatoid arthritis, keratoconjunctivitis sicca and xerophthalmia.) Also used as an ocular lubricant for artificial eyes. 4.2 POSOLOGY AND METHOD OF ADMINISTRATION Adults, children and the elderly: The dose depends on the need for lubrication. Usually one to two drops to each eye three times daily or as prescribed. 4.3 CONTRAINDICATIONS Hypersensitivity to any component of the product. 4.4 SPECIAL WARNINGS AND PRECAUTIONS FOR USE If irritation persists or worsens, or headache, eye pain, vision changes or continued redness occur, discontinue use and consult a physician. To preserve sterility do not allow the dropper to touch the eye or any other surface. The product contains benzalkonium chloride and should not be used when soft contact lenses are worn. 4.5 INTERACTION WITH OTHER MEDICINAL PRODUCTS AND OTHER FORMS OF INTERACTION None known 4.6 FERTILITY, PREGNANCY AND LACTATION Fertility Studies have not been performed to evaluate the effect of topical ocular administration of hypromellose on fertility. Hypromellose is a pharmacologically inert compound and it would not be expected to have any effect on fertility. Pregnancy There are no or limited amount of data from the use of ophthalmic hypromellose in pregnant women. Systemic exposure to hypromellose following topical ocular administration is negligible and the product has no pharmacological properties. Lactation It is unknown whether topical hypromellose/metabolites are excreted in human milk.
